Hotel Description

A stay at Iririki Island Resort & Spa places you in the heart of Port Vila, steps from Iririki Island and 5 minutes by foot from Port Vila Market. This luxury resort is 0.3 mi (0.5 km) from Parliament House and 0.3 mi (0.5 km) from National Museum. Make yourself at home in one of the 103 guestrooms featuring refrigerators and LCD televisions. Rooms have private furnished balconies or patios. Compl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ected, and satellite programming is available for your entertainment. Private bathrooms with showers feature complimentary toiletries and hair dryers. Featured amenities include a business center, express check-out, and dry cleaning/laundry services. Planning an event in Port Vila? This resort has facilities measuring 1270 square feet (118 square meters), including a conference center. A roundtrip airport shuttle is provided for a surcharge (available 24 hours).

Special Instructions
Guests must transfer via boat to the property. Guests must contact the property at least 72 hours before travel, using the contact information on the confirmation received after booking. This property offers transfers from the airport (surcharges may apply). To arrange pick-up, guests must contact the property 72 hours prior to arrival, using the contact information on the booking confirmation. Front desk staff will greet guests on arrival. For more details, please contact the property using the information on the booking confirmation. Boat transfers to this property are boarded from the dock adjacent to the Grand Hotel and Casino.

Our stay at Iririki Resort was unfortunately underwhelming. While the staff were genuinely friendly, the experience as a whole fell far short of expectations. The resort advertises itself as a four-star property, but in reality, it does not live up to this claim. A major issue was false advertising. Services and amenities advertised as available often weren’t. For instance, the resort claims to have several dining options, but many restaurants were closed or operated inconsistently. The “cultural dining experience” we paid $150 for was a subpar buffet, and food at the pool bar was average pub fare with unjustifiably high prices (e.g., $12 for a bowl of chips). Families we spoke with resorted to eating noodles in their rooms due to the exorbitant costs. Accessibility was another challenge. Earthquake damage in Port Vila meant the Main Street was closed, and the resort’s ferry landing site changed, the new location is steep, unsafe and difficult to access and not 24hrs. Despite the well-kept gardens, much of the resort’s infrastructure was tired and in disrepair. Sun loungers were often broken, pool lights were hanging off with exposed wires, and beach towels were completely worn out. These details, along with misleading advertisements, created a sense of being overcharged for an experience that consistently underdelivered. Iririki Resort has potential, but without significant improvements to facilities, pricing, and transparency it fails to justify the cost.

We stayed at the Iririki Resort for nine days, and ultimately left us with very mixed feelings. Overall, the resort is okay. The ‘Island Fare’ rooms have everything you need, there are pools, two bars, and a restaurant. Individually, the staff are friendly, and keen to engage. But, and it is a big but on final reflection, the property falls down on many of it’s promises. The website and brochures show glossy pictures of white sunlit beaches, gloriously blue pools, and promise plenty of amenities - from catamarans to kayaks to adequate seating at the pools. And this is where it comes apart. Those things either don’t exist, or are so tired as to be unusable, or ‘are coming but held up in a container. There is always an excuse. During our stay we had the TV and fridge in the room replaced because neither worked; couldn’t fix the leaking toilet because that was a bridge to far; had to fight to get a seat any day we wanted to sit at the pools; found our room left open and unattended…the list goes on. Notifications to management were met with sympathy but no action. In our last day, with Air Vanuatu having changed our flight 13 hours later, our request for a couple of hours later checkout (despite the room not being follow-on booked that day) was firmly ignored - the sympathetic desk staff being unable to get any answer from management. Overall, you get what you pay for - and if you eat/drink in the resort, pay you will - but be prepared for it not to live up to the hype.
